42 taps including 8 house craft ciders and 4 other local ciders. Curry Chicken Sandwich was delicious and made a light lunch to go with 2 tasting flights. Service was great. Staff very friendly. Definitely going back!
Popped in for a round and found the atmosphere to be relaxed and welcoming. House-made ciders join a sizable assortment of beers, kombucha, and other draft options. We opted for the wild cherry and purple sage ciders. On the drier side, tasty and refreshing on a warm day. Worth a visit.

Best place for organic ciders and several local beers, wines and non alcoholic drinks. All their menu options are very tasty. You will not regret it. Every now and then they have live music. They have a small patio overlooking to the river. Pet and family friendly.
